What is the value of x in the equation 3/4 x + 24 = x − 12 ?

Respuesta :

Anisatunizzati
Anisatunizzati Anisatunizzati
  • 05-02-2021

Answer:

x = 144

Step-by-step explanation:

3/4x + 24 = x - 12

3/4x - x = -12 - 24

3/4x - 4/4x = -36

-1/4x = -36

x = -36/-1/4

x = 144
